Print, Naboth, After a Drawing by Maerten van Heemskerk (1498-1574)

Engraved by Hieronymus Cock or Hieronymus Wellens de Cock (1518 - 1570), A Painter and engraver, the most important print publisher and seller of his time! Southern Netherlandish...

Print, Naboth, After a Drawing by Maerten van Heemskerk (1498-1574), Image 1

This print illustrates Naboth being falsely accused; a crowd of people are gathered listening to the announcement read from a balcony. Prints from this series are within major museum collections including the British Museum and the Boston MFA. The piece has been paper conserved- cleaned and deacidified, and then framed by Perry Hopf.
